Cuadro combinado con filtro, que busque registro

Tengo un cuadro combinado con filtro, cuando elijo, una empresa me filtra en el subform.
todas las tareas de esa empresa (Eventos) Despues de actualizar *una macro que en la condicion WHERE
tiene lo siguiente: ="[EMPRESA] = " & "'" & [Screen].[ActiveControl] & "'"
Necesito que una vez que seleccione pase al subformulario xx y después que pase se encuentre
con el anteultimo registro ( o en su defecto con el ultimo.

1 Respuesta

Respuesta
1

dejame entender...

-Tienes un combobox desde donde filtras el subformulario por el campo "Empresa"

-Quieres que después de seleccionada la empresa en el combobox, el foco se posicione sobre el subformulario xx y quede en el penúltimo registro...

-¿A qué le llamas anteultimo registro?:

a) El Antepenúltimo registro creado para esa Empresa.

b) El último registro creado que aparece antes del campo de edición (el que aparece con un * al lado).

Correcto con el combobox esta en el formulario cabecera y desde ahí filtro al subformulario xx.

Con respecto a la pregunta la repuesta es la opción (A)

Correcto con el combobox esta en el formulario cabecera y desde ahí filtro al subformulario xx.

Con respecto a la pregunta la repuesta es la opción (A)

Te pido disculpas pero nohabía estado disponible.

Hay una solución simple para lo que necesitas. En el evento "después de actualizar del combobox debes poner:

Me. NombreTuSubformulario. Requery 'Actualiza tu subformulario
Me. NombreTuSubformulario. SetFocus 'Lleva el foco al subformulario
DoCmd. GoToRecord,, acLast 'Va al último registro
DoCmd. GoToRecord,, acPrevious 'Luego se devuelve al antepenúltimo

Por la espera si quieres mándame tu correo y te envío una muestra de lo que necesitas, para que revises directamente en un archivo en ejecución.

ok te paso el correo. ([email protected])

gracias

Ya te envié el archivo. Si no lo puedes descargar, avisame.

(

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as